(1) An incorrect use of ExtResetTiles() was found in "extresist"
which impacts performance, especially for small nets.
(2) Corrected units for resistance tolerance in extresist, and
handled output printing in fs when delay values get below ps
size.
(3) Added command option "extract do unique notopports" to be the
extraction option equivalent of the standalone command
"extract unique notopports".
(4) Changed the "extresist" default for "mindelay" to 1ps from 0,
in response to the observation that lumped resistance from
"extract" can be an extreme overestimate, and the extracted
time delay from "extesist" calculations should be used as a
better determination of whether a net should be output as a
resistor network or not.
(5) Added documentation for both "extract do unique notopports"
and the change to the "extresist" default values.

/*
|
|
* ----------------------------------------------------------------------------
|
|
*
|
|
* extUniqueCell --
|
|
*
|
|
* For the cell 'def', look for the same label appearing in two or more
|
|
* distinct nodes. For each such label found:
|
|
*
|
|
* If option is EXT_UNIQ_ALL, then generate unique names for all
|
|
* but one of the nodes by appending a unique numeric
|
|
* suffix to the offending labels.
|
|
* If option is EXT_UNIQ_TAGGED, then generate unique names only
|
|
* if the label ends in '#'. Leave feedback for all other
|
|
* names that don't end in '!'.
|
|
* If option is EXT_UNIQ_NOPORTS, then generate unique names as for
|
|
* option 0 only if the label is not a port.
|
|
* If option is EXT_UNIQ_TEMP, then generate unique names as for
|
|
* EXT_UNIQ_ALL, but also set the LABEL_UNIQUE flag for the
|
|
* label. This way, the unique label form can be used by the
|
|
* extraction code but labels (and port indexes) can be reverted
|
|
* afterward, and no permanent change is made to the circuit.
|
|
* Option EXT_UNIQ_TEMP_NOPORTS is a combination of EXT_UNIQ_TEMP and
|
|
* EXT_UNIQ_NOPORTS.
|
|
*
|
|
* Results:
|
|
* Returns the number of warnings generated.
|
|
*
|
|
* Side effects:
|
|
* May modify the label list of def, and mark def as CDMODIFIED.
|
|
* May also leave feedback.
|
|
*
|
|
* ----------------------------------------------------------------------------
|
|
*/
